How to Wear the J.Crew Gauze Popover

When I saw that the Gauze Popover Shirt was the best seller from  Monday’s What to Buy at J.Crew post, I was not at all surprised.

It’s just a great top, filling the void you might have when you want something just a little bit better than a tee shirt.

Something you can wear in the same way that takes the look up a notch. 

So today, we’re going share three ways to wear it right through the summer. 

And this time, I’m showing it in three different colors, to highlight your options.

With Shorts

Navy Gauze shirt, khaki shorts, cognac leather sandals, and gold hoop earrings

Gauze Popover Shirt, $79.50 | 5″ Stretch Chino Shorts, $59.50 | Leather Sandals, $155 | Gold Hoops, $14 

This is a great example of how this particular top replaces a basic tee shirt and elevates to look. 

The texture of the gauze, and the trip detail adds some extra depth and substance. 

I used the J.Crew Chino Shorts, these are the 5″ version but you can go shorter or longer depending on your preference.

To ground the look and elevate it, these gorgeous leather flats from Tuckernuck, and our favorite Amazon hoops

With a Skirt

White gauze top, black floral midi shirt, black leather sandals, and a black woven bag

Gauze Popover Shirt, $79.50 | Button Front Skirt, $69 | Miller Leather Sandals, $228 | Woven Shoulder Bag, $27 

Cute, right? 

Finally, we grabbed a skirt. I love the color in the print on this one, with a 90s inspired midi skirt.

To make this look work, you’ll want to try to tuck the shirt in, either all the way or half. You have to play with it to see what looks best. There is no one sized fits all trick. 

Then, keep it casual with our favorite Tory Burch Miller Leather Sandals and grab this under $30 Woven Shoulder Bag

If you need a layer, add your denim jacket.
